Design capacity of drilled shafts the capacity of drilled shafts is developed from a combination of side shear and end bearing. Concrete for drilled shafts drilled shaft type concrete nonreinforced class a reinforced class c slurry and underwater concrete placement class ss use coarse aggregate grade 4, 5, or 6 for drilled shaf t concrete in reinforced drilled shafts.
